Quote: Andy R "Why is Hall only a possibly?

For me he is easily one of the better wingers in SL. I think he's been forgotten about to a certain extent but he's been one of our best and most consistent performers this year. He should be a shoe in.'"


This is where the England set-up gets shown up IMO.

Hall is one of the best options for an England wing spot, but he has flaws to his games. Ones that opponents are picking into now. His return rate on sorting out a crossfield bomb would probably be 50/50 at best. He is very shaky here, he also in position can wander. He's a smart, good, lad but doesn't have a natural rugby league brain. He's quick and consistent over a good length but doesn't have that blind pace. But he is one of our best options for England, that says something in itself. I hope Hall can improve these areas as he is a good player to watch, his pounding strong ball returns from deep are always a pleasure to admire.
